Hirofumi Nakayama is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Rehabilitation and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Hirofumi Nakayama has authored 155 papers receiving a total of 9.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 52 papers in Epidemiology, 36 papers in Rehabilitation and 34 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Hirofumi Nakayama’s work include Acute Ischemic Stroke Management (41 papers), Stroke Rehabilitation and Recovery (36 papers) and Gastric Cancer Management and Outcomes (9 papers). Hirofumi Nakayama is often cited by papers focused on Acute Ischemic Stroke Management (41 papers), Stroke Rehabilitation and Recovery (36 papers) and Gastric Cancer Management and Outcomes (9 papers). Hirofumi Nakayama coll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Denmark and United States. Hirofumi Nakayama's co-authors include Hans Otto Raaschou, Henrik Jørgensen, Tom Skyhøj Olsen, Jakob Reith, Palle Møller Pedersen, Lars Peter Kammersgaard, Wataru Yasui, Naohide Oue, Kazuya Kuraoka and P Hübbe and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, Journal of Applied Physics and PLoS ONE.
